WebA 2024 study, Inclusionary Zoning and Housing Market Outcomes, released by the Mercatus Center at George Mason University, assessed 22 jurisdictions in the Baltimore-Washington region with IZ programs. Each year a mandatory IZ program was in place, house prices increased by about 1% beyond what they otherwise would.
